Anxiety disorders are among the most common mental health conditions. While traditional medications exist, many patients are turning to medical cannabis for relief.

The Science

Research indicates that cannabis can affect the amygdala, the part of the brain that regulates fear and anxiety. CBD, in particular, has shown anxiolytic (anxiety-reducing) properties in numerous studies.

Finding the Right Strain

Not all cannabis is good for anxiety. High-THC strains can sometimes exacerbate anxiety in certain individuals. Strains high in CBD or with a balanced THC:CBD ratio are often recommended for anxiety relief.

Dosage Matters

Microdosing is often the best approach for treating anxiety. Starting with a low dose and gradually increasing it allows patients to find their "sweet spot" without experiencing unwanted side effects.

Consult a Professional

If you're considering cannabis for anxiety, it's crucial to work with a knowledgeable doctor who can guide you on strains, dosage, and methods of consumption.
